Example: amplitude measurement of a 0.8V a.c. sine voltage;
range 0.2 V/div. (4 div. x 0.2 V/div. = 0.8 V peak to peak)
Example: amplitude measurement of a 22V a.c. sawtooth voltage;
range 5 V/div. 4(4.4 div. x 5 V/div. = 22 V peak to peak)
To measure the period of the signal, use the range selector (19) to
determine the display to be used for convenient observation.
The period value is obtained by multiplying the number of divisions
occupied by a period by the range used on the selector (19).
Reminder: the VARIABLE fine adjustment knob (21) must be set on CAL
(fully clockwise).
Example: on diagram 3, the time base range is 2 msec/div. The period is: 4
x 2 = 8 msec.
On diagram 4. the time base range is 5 msec/div. The period is: 4.6 x 5 =
23 msec.
